What is Johnson Marlowe?
Headquartered in Athens, Georgia, Johnson Marlowe LLP operates as a sophisticated legal entity providing comprehensive counsel in business law and civil litigation. The firm distinguishes itself by offering high-stakes dispute resolution, business formation, and intellectual property protection, alongside outsourced in-house counsel services. By catering to a diverse portfolio ranging from local small-to-medium enterprises to large-scale national corporations, Johnson Marlowe has solidified its reputation for delivering creative, effective legal solutions. Their practice areas, which span commercial litigation, employment law, and complex real estate disputes, position them as a critical partner for organizations navigating intricate regulatory and operational challenges.
